| commit | 1efea6ea32757e922822d36097b7451926f65f33 | [log] [tgz] | 
|---|---|---|
| author | Marie Janssen <jamuraa@google.com> | Thu Dec 22 22:42:13 2022 +0000 | 
| committer | Rob Mohr <mohrr@google.com> | Thu Nov 16 10:59:25 2023 -0800 | 
| tree | 0eb8778a5be4296f1114c3ed2ca6d8dd4f34e145 | |
| parent | 29591c8572ebdfdc5034277293453d9136ecd640 [diff] | 
[bt][core] Migrate Adapter to WeakSelf Replace Adapter usage of fxl::WeakPtrFactory with WeakSelf. Adjust some FIDL servers which previously returned a raw pointer to use the WeakPtr instead. Bug; 894 Bug: 2766 Test: refactor; fx test //src/connectivity/bluetooth/core/bt-host Change-Id: I20835ad3ab81485ae76d1bd8c2548cb987c882fd Reviewed-on: https://fuchsia-review.googlesource.com/c/fuchsia/+/781504 Commit-Queue: Auto-Submit <auto-submit@fuchsia-infra.iam.gserviceaccount.com> Reviewed-by: Ben Lawson <benlawson@google.com> Fuchsia-Auto-Submit: Marie Janssen <jamuraa@google.com>
Pigweed is an open source collection of embedded-targeted libraries–or as we like to call them, modules. These modules are building blocks and infrastructure that enable faster and more reliable development on small-footprint MMU-less 32-bit microcontrollers like the STMicroelectronics STM32L452 or the Nordic nRF52832.
For more information please see our website: https://pigweed.dev/.